Taean Sinduri Coastal Sand Dunes 〉

Coastal Scenery · Chungcheongnam-do Taean-gun

Taean Sinduri Coastal Sand Dunes began to gradually form about 15,000 years ago after the Ice Age. It is an area directly affected by northwest seasonal winds, where strong winds carry sand to the coast, creating sand dunes over a long period. It is a typical sedimentary landform featuring all natural conditions that can appear in dunes, including full dunes, dune grasslands, dune wetlands, and dune forests. It serves as a buffer zone connecting inland and coast and protects against tsunamis. Sinduri Coastal Sand Dunes are the largest sand dunes in Korea and one of Taean’s most unique ecological tourist destinations, designated as a Slow City.

Duwoong Wetland 〉

Ecological Wetland · Chungcheongnam-do Taean-gun

Duwoong Wetland, located in Sinduri, Wonbuk-myeon, Taean-gun, Chungcheongnam-do, was designated as a wetland protection area in 2002 and registered as a Ramsar Wetland in 2007. A Ramsar Wetland is recognized worldwide for its importance as a wetland and is designated, registered, and protected by the Ramsar Convention. In Duwoong Wetland, a lake formed by sand contains freshwater rather than seawater, and lotus flowers can be seen during the summer.

Sinduri Beach 〉

Beach · Chungcheongnam-do Taean-gun

There is a place with a desert-like atmosphere in Sinduri village, Wonbuk-myeon, Taean-gun, Chungcheongnam-do. When you reach the village, a shabby signpost points the way to Sinduri Beach. If you follow the right at the three-way intersection, you will find Duwunggaejae over Guksabong, and passing through Sumokgol toward the beach, a mirage-like scene appears above the pine forest. The beach has a wide white sand coast made of fine sand, with clear and clean water. The water temperature is warm and the slope is gentle, making it suitable for family vacationers. The sand at the beach is fine sand (gyusa). To the right of the beach is the Sinduri dunes, an ancient dune that began forming gradually after the Ice Age. This area directly faces the northwesterly seasonal winds, where strong winds and waves transport sand to the coast, forming typical sedimentary sand dunes over a long period. It is a good place to visit along with Sinduri Beach.

Taean Coast National Park 〉

National Park · Chungcheongnam-do Taean-gun

Taean Coast National Park was designated as Korea's 13th national park in 1978. It spans a 230km coastline embracing the Taean Peninsula and Anmyeondo Island, featuring 27 beaches with a total area of 377.019㎢. Historically, due to the absence of major natural disasters, a mild climate, and abundant food, the area was named Taean (泰安). The geology of the park consists mainly of Precambrian metamorphic sedimentary rocks and Mesozoic igneous rocks intruded into them. The coastal zone mostly comprises alluvial layers of neutral to fine sand and silt, forming sandy beaches and coastal dunes. The terrain along the approximately 230km ria coastline from Hakampo to Yeongmok includes mudflats, sand dunes, wetlands, rocky cliffs, and numerous islands. This makes it a representative site of the beautiful landscapes unique to the West Sea. (Source: Taean Coast National Park official website)
